Warning Signs of Dental Implant Failure

A dental implant is a popular and effective solution for replacing missing teeth. They provide stability and functionality similar to natural teeth. Some common indicators of dental implant failure include:

Persistent Pain and Discomfort

While some discomfort is expected after the implant surgery, persistent or worsening pain can be a sign of implant failure and definitely a reason to seek professional emergency dentistry services. This pain may be localized around the implant site or radiate to the surrounding areas.

Swelling and Inflammation

Inflammation and swelling around the implant site could indicate an infection or rejection. Redness and tenderness of the gums should not be ignored.

Loosening of the Implant

Dental implants should feel firmly anchored in the jawbone. If you notice any movement or a loosening sensation, it may indicate a problem with integrating the implant with the bone.

Changes in Bite or Misalignment

Dental implants should not interfere with your bite or cause changes in the alignment of your teeth. If you experience difficulty biting or notice a shift in your dental alignment, it could be a sign of implant failure.

If you experience any of these warning signs, it is crucial to consult your dentist or oral surgeon promptly. Early detection and intervention often prevent further complications and increase the chances of dental implant saving.
